Day 1

Arrive in Nairobi. Transfer to Porini Amboseli Camp

You'll be met when you arrive at Nairobi airport and transferred (shared) by road for three to four hours to your first safari camp, Porini Amboseli Camp. You'll be shown to your tent and will have time to relax after your journey. Time permitting you could take a game drive or visit a Maasai village for an insight into their daily lives. Your drive culminates in sundowners overlooking Kilimanjaro. Back in camp, you can get to know fellow guests over a delicious dinner. You should sleep well on your first night in Kenya, ready for a busy day tomorrow.

Day 2

Amboseli National Park

You'll be woken early for breakfast before setting out for a game drive in Amboseli National Park. It's known for its concentrations of elephant, wildebeest and zebra. The safari includes a picnic lunch, but you'll be back in camp in the afternoon with time for a rest. Later, after tea, you'll travel into the Selenkay Conservancy for sundowners followed by game viewing after nightfall. A night drive offers fascinating glimpses of nocturnal wildlife, a real eye-opener.

Day 3

Transfer to Porini Rhino Camp

Today you'll fly via Nairobi to Nanyuki airstrip west of Mount Kenya. You'll be met and transferred to Porini Rhino Camp, your home for the next two nights, arriving in time for lunch. The camp is in the Ol Pejeta Conservancy. After tea you'll venture into the conservancy for an afternoon game drive followed by sundowners. Dinner in camp is a sociable affair, as you swap stories and experiences with fellow guests.

Day 4

Ol Pejeta and Chimpanzee Sanctuary

You'll be out exploring this morning with a choice of a game drive or guided walk. The conservancy covers 90,000 acres and has diverse wildlife. It promises to be an exciting morning's game viewing. You'll be back in camp for lunch and a rest, before your afternoon activity. If you want, you can visit the Sweetwaters Chimpanzee Sanctuary, which is open from mid-morning to mid-afternoon. This is the only place in Kenya where you'll see chimpanzees, so for wildlife lovers this is an opportunity not to be missed. After dinner tonight you can take a drive to observe the nocturnal life of the area.

Day 5

Transfer to Porini Lion Camp

Bidding farewell to the staff at Rhino Camp you'll head back to the airstrip for the flight to the Masai Mara and the 25 minute transfer to Porini Lion Camp. The camp is in the Olare Motorogi Conservancy, bordering the world-famous Masai Mara Game Reserve, a fitting final destination for your safari. Settle in and enjoy lunch and tea before a game drive or guided walk in this wildlife-rich area. Sundowners in a specially chosen spot will round off the experience, then you'll head back for a hot shower before sitting down to dinner.

Day 6

Masai Mara

The morning starts with an early breakfast to make the most of the full day safari in the Masai Mara. This area is known for its big cats, but it's the sheer diversity of wildlife that makes a safari here so rewarding. Be sure to have your camera to hand to document the day. You'll have a tasty picnic lunch en-route, returning back to the camp in the late afternoon. Celebrate with a chilled beer or G&T in the bar - it's been a long, and hopefully rewarding day!

Day 7

Fly to Nairobi

If you rise early you'll have a chance to take a walk with a Maasai warrior before breakfast. Bags packed, you'll be ready for the short transfer to the airstrip and the flight back to Wilson airport in Nairobi. The trip ends here, but you could add on other experiences such as some time on the beach if you want to stay longer.
